It's a Track model.....according to the brochure....includes Enthusiast equipment, plus: Brembo brakes, RAYS super light-weight 18" (front) 19" (rear) forged alloy wheels, front chin spoiler, rear underbody diffusers, rear spoiler and Vehicle Dynamic Control (VDC).

Yep, it's a 2006 Track model, which is the last year they produced that model. In 2006, they had both the Track and Grand Touring. However, I don't believe it's 306hp, but the 300hp Rev Up engine. One quick way to tell is to just look at the hood; only 2007+ models have the hood bump opposed to the 2 lines going down to the bumper. You can also pop the hood, and check for the single vs. dual intake boxes, and the location of the dipstick.
If you have a single intake with the dipstick on the right side of the car, when looking into the hood, then it's the DE Rev Up engine (the dipstick will also have an awkward shape with a few bends in it).
If you have dual intakes with the dipstick square in the middle front of the engine(the dipstick should be completely straight), then it's an 07+ HR engine.
If all else fails, check the VIN number, the user manual, and the tire pressure sticker when you open the door. If the psi and measurements of the tires match the Rays Forged tires (245/40/18 front 265/35/19 rear), then it's definitely a track , or a Grand Touring with swapped out seats. NAV/DVD/GPS was an option on GT models, and some of them don't come included with it in 2006.
